Introduction to Xceed Analytics
Xceed Analytics is a high performance unified Data first AI platform, which provides capabilities including data ingestion, data transformation, data analytics and visualization through a user friendly self-service interface.
High Level Capabilities:
- Data Connections: Provides ability to connect to 12+ third-party sources and read tabular data, including local files, cloud storages, ODBC compliant databases and cloud apis such as dropbox, twitter.
- Datasets: Learns meta-data about the ingested data using an automated/user driven interface and stores the same in a local datalake for use by various data transformation workflows/analytical or predictive workflows as well as self-service dashboard.
- Workflows: Workflows serve the following purposes: Data transformation and Enrichment: Provide users to do various custom operations to bring data in form and shape that is use-able by analytical workflows. Self service designer provides an easy to use interface for carrying out various popular transformations. Workflow outputs are further available as datasets for next level analytical usage.
- ML Model Building: Provide users to use various automated Machine Learning Reciepes. Currently, Supported recipes (added in this release) include AutoML Classification, AutoML Regression and AutoML Forecasting. Scheduling and Job Management: Once a workflow is designed and published, it can then be scheduled periodically or run adhoc from the scheduler interface
- Dashboards & Self Service OLAP interface: Ability to create data stories on the fly by slicing and dicing through a Faceted self-service story designer.
- Model Catalog: Ability to store the published models and manage using via self-service model catalog view (added in this release)

Whats new in Xceed Analytics Release 3.6.0
Xceed Analytics - Data preparation using Workflow Designer
Xceed Analytics - Workflow Designer is now available. Following are some of the highlights of the features supported.
- A Do-it-yourself workflow designer enables users to build data pipelines using a web based user friendly visual interface.
- Ability to organize workflow multiple recipes. A recipe is a homogenous set of steps, that are logically grouped under one flow
- Ability to view the flow diagram pictorially at each step.
- Ability to view the data profile at each step of thr workflow run.
- Ability to review logs at each step of the workflow run
- Ability to create and update existing workflows
- Ability to interactively engage using context menu
- Support for 25+ Feature Transformations across Enrich, Cleanup, Date and other transforms.
- Ability to delete a step in the middle of a pipeline
- Ability to insert a step in the middle of the pipeline
- Support for other new data transformers such as Window transformer
- Support for Unique Column Values and Correlation Matrix under column level profile.
- Support for Auto-ML processors for Classification, Regression and Forecasting
- Support for ML Explainabilty including independent scoring
